Office: Gantt-Diagramm mit VBA

Helfe beim Thema Gantt-Diagramm mit VBA in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o! Kann mir jemand helfen - wie kann ich auf meinem Gantt-Diagramm die unterschiedlichen Daten anzeigen lassen, d.h. die Balken mit Dauer1 und...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von rumbamilka, 9. April 2008.

  1. rumbamilka Neuer User

    Gantt-Diagramm mit VBA


    Hallo!
    Kann mir jemand helfen - wie kann ich auf meinem Gantt-Diagramm die unterschiedlichen Daten anzeigen lassen, d.h. die Balken mit Dauer1 und Dauer2 auf einem Digramm sich befinden, haben aber denselben Beginn?
    Hier ist die Tabelle:
    vorgang beginn ende dauer1 Ende2 dauer2
    prozess1 01.02.2006 30.04.2006 89 Tage 28.02.2006 28 Tage
    prozess2 0 Tage 30.06.2006 0 Tage
    prozess3 30.05.2006 01.07.2006 33 Tage 30.07.2006 62 Tage

    hier ist Code für Button, das ein Diagramm erstellt - in diesem Fall nur mit Dauer1:

    Private Sub Button4_3_Click()

    Charts.Add
    ActiveChart.ChartType = xlBarStacked
    ActiveChart.SetSourceData Source:=Sheets("Ein_Prozess_fehlt").Range("A1: D4"), PlotBy:=xlColumns
    ActiveChart.SeriesCollection(1).Delete
    ActiveChart.SeriesCollection.NewSeries
    ActiveChart.SeriesCollection.NewSeries
    ActiveChart.SeriesCollection(1).XValues = "=Ein_Prozess_fehlt!R2C1:R4C1"
    ActiveChart.SeriesCollection(1).Values = "=Ein_Prozess_fehlt!R2C2:R4C2"
    ActiveChart.SeriesCollection(2).XValues = "=Ein_Prozess_fehlt!R2C1:R4C1"
    ActiveChart.SeriesCollection(2).Values = "=Ein_Prozess_fehlt!R2C4:R4C4"
    ActiveChart.Location Where:=xlLocationAsObject, Name:="Ein_Prozess_fehlt"
    ActiveChart.HasDataTable = False
    'ActiveSheet.Shapes("Diagramm 6").IncrementLeft 200
    'ActiveSheet.Shapes("Diagramm 6").IncrementTop -10
    ActiveChart.SeriesCollection(1).Select
    ActiveChart.SeriesCollection(1).Points(3).Select
    ActiveChart.SeriesCollection(2).Select
    ActiveChart.SeriesCollection(2).ApplyDataLabels AutoText:=True, LegendKey:= _
    False, ShowSeriesName:=False, ShowCategoryName:=False, ShowValue:=True, _
    ShowPercentage:=False, ShowBubbleSize:=False
    ActiveChart.SeriesCollection(1).Select
    With Selection.Border
    .Weight = xlThin
    .LineStyle = xlNone
    End With
    Selection.Shadow = False
    Selection.InvertIfNegative = False
    Selection.Interior.ColorIndex = xlNone
    ActiveChart.Axes(xlCategory).Select
    With ActiveChart.Axes(xlCategory)
    .CrossesAt = 1
    .TickLabelSpacing = 1
    .TickMarkSpacing = 1
    .AxisBetweenCategories = True
    .ReversePlotOrder = True
    End With
    ActiveChart.Axes(xlValue).Select
    With ActiveChart.Axes(xlValue)
    .MinimumScale = 38718
    .MaximumScale = 39082
    .MinorUnit = 1
    .MajorUnit = 31
    .Crosses = xlCustom
    .CrossesAt = 0
    .ReversePlotOrder = False
    .ScaleType = xlLinear
    .DisplayUnit = xlNone
    End With
    With Selection.TickLabels
    .ReadingOrder = xlContext
    .Orientation = xlUpward
    End With
    ActiveChart.ChartArea.Select
    Windows("bsp_1.xls").ScrollRow = 2
    Windows("bsp_1.xls").ScrollRow = 3
    End Sub
     
    rumbamilka, 9. April 2008
    #1
  2. schatzi Super-Moderator
    schatzi, 9. April 2008
    #2
  3. rumbamilka Neuer User
    tja - wie man die Prozesse miteinander vergleicht, steht dort nicht.... Hier sollte vielleicht die Lösung mit VBA erstellt werden - was mein riesen Problem ist :)
     
    rumbamilka, 9. April 2008
    #3
Thema:

Gantt-Diagramm mit VBA

Die Seite wird geladen...
  1. Gantt-Diagramm mit VBA - Similar Threads - Gantt Diagramm VBA

  2. Gantt Diagram in KW statt in Tagen

    in Microsoft Excel Hilfe
    Gantt Diagram in KW statt in Tagen: Hallo Zusammen, ich habe ein Gantt Diagramm in Tagen und möchte es gerne in KWs haben. Leider sind die Formeln so verschachtelt, dass ich es trotz mehrstündiger Recherche und ausprobieren nicht...
  3. Gantt-Diagramm jahresübergreifende Darstellung

    in Microsoft Excel Hilfe
    Gantt-Diagramm jahresübergreifende Darstellung: Hallo zusammen, ich benötige euer Schwarmwissen - in meinem Gantt-Diagramm sollen die Tasks je Kalenderwoche via bedingter Formatierung dargestellt werden. Für das Jahr 2022 klappte das ohne...
  4. Raumbelegung mit Gantt visualisieren

    in Microsoft Excel Hilfe
    Raumbelegung mit Gantt visualisieren: Guten Abend in die Expertenrunde, ich möchte gerne einen Raum-Belegungsplan mit einem Gantt Diagramm visualisieren. Meine Datei (anbei) besteht aus 2 Tabellen: eine mit den Masterdaten der...
  5. Gantt-Diagramm

    in Microsoft Excel Hilfe
    Gantt-Diagramm: Hallo ich brauche Hilfe bei folgender Sache. Ich habe ein Gantt Diagramm mit Excel erstellt und habe mit folgender FORMEL den Soll-Zustand festgelegt, anhand von Start und Enddatum:...
  6. Präsentieren von Daten in einem Gantt-Diagramm in Excel

    in Microsoft Excel Tutorials
    Präsentieren von Daten in einem Gantt-Diagramm in Excel: Präsentieren von Daten in einem Gantt-Diagramm in Excel Excel für Microsoft 365 Excel für Microsoft 365 für Mac Excel 2019 Excel 2016 Excel 2019 für Mac...
  7. Excel 2010 Gantt-Diagramm - automatische Heute Linie

    in Microsoft Excel Hilfe
    Excel 2010 Gantt-Diagramm - automatische Heute Linie: Hallo zusammen, ich habe basierend auf einem Meilensteinplan ein dynamisches Gantt-Diagramm in Excel 2010 erstellt. Weiß jemand, wie ich in dieses Diagramm eine automatische Heute-Linie...
  8. Erstellen von Gantt-Diagramm

    in Microsoft Excel Hilfe
    Erstellen von Gantt-Diagramm: Hallo ich versuche im excel ein vereinfachtes gannt-diagramm (Balkendiagramm) zu darstellen. jetzt dass ich nicht mühsam bei jedem arbeitspaket, die balken von hand zeichnen muss, will ich eine...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den